Transaction 00e8fac75346beccc5d0612148738a8eebefd0d69bc607c0f6a86e25fc0942d9
4 Input
2 Outputs
- 00e8fac75346beccc5d0612148738a8eebefd0d69bc607c0f6a86e25fc0942d9:0
- 00e8fac75346beccc5d0612148738a8eebefd0d69bc607c0f6a86e25fc0942d9:1
value 20000000
address 38LvJ5geVzZjfyF1ZnjRtjS19otaWAWojg
value 1675705
address 3BMEX4h74h3fRCQsXW99XPni9uM8h1wDH5